Popa Chubby Concert Live at Jimmy's Jazz & Blues Club | Portsmouth – June 17th, 2026
If you’re into soulful tunes and gritty blues, Jimmy's Jazz & Blues Club is the kind of place that sticks with you long after the last note. Known for its lively outdoor summer concert series, it’s a magnet for music lovers of all ages, creating a real community vibe that feels like home. The stage, a solid 20 feet wide, hosts everything from legendary jazz trios to up-and-coming blues acts, with enough room to let the performers really stretch out. But it’s not just about jazz, the club also throws in eclectic shows that celebrate different musical traditions, making each visit a fresh experience. Popa Chubby Portsmouth fans, in particular, will find this spot perfect for catching some raw, authentic blues that hit you right in the gut. VIP guests get perks like priority seating and exclusive menus, which is a nice touch for those who want a little extra. It’s easy to find too, just a quick walk south from the ferry station or down 4th Street if you’re coming from the concert hall. Jimmy’s Jazz & Blues Club isn’t just a venue, it’s a living, breathing part of Portsmouth’s music scene, and honestly, it’s the kind of place that makes you want to keep coming back.
